About this audiobook

"Nanocircuitry" delves deep into the cuttingedge world of nanoelectronics, offering a detailed exploration of the fundamental principles, emerging technologies, and key developments shaping the future of electronics at the nanoscale. From transistors to carbon nanotubes, this book provides a comprehensive understanding of the field, making it an invaluable resource for professionals, students, and enthusiasts alike. Its relevance to today's rapidly evolving tech landscape ensures that readers will gain insights crucial for keeping pace with the technological advances that are defining the future of electronic systems.


Chapters Brief Overview:


1: Nanocircuitry: Introduction to the study of nanoscale circuits, focusing on the building blocks and their applications.


2: Fieldeffect transistor: Explores the working principles of fieldeffect transistors and their role in modern electronics.


3: Nanoelectromechanical systems: A detailed look into the integration of electrical and mechanical components at the nanoscale.


4: TsuJae King Liu: A spotlight on the contributions of TsuJae King Liu to the development of nanoelectronics.


5: 22 nm process: An analysis of the 22nm semiconductor process and its significance in circuit miniaturization.


6: CMOS: Covers the basics and advancements of Complementary MetalOxideSemiconductor technology in nanoelectronics.


7: Carbon nanotube fieldeffect transistor: Introduces the promise of carbon nanotubes in the creation of more efficient transistors.


8: Nanowire: Focuses on the role of nanowires in the development of highperformance electronic devices.


9: Miniaturization: Discusses the importance of miniaturization in the advancement of electronic components and systems.


10: Fin fieldeffect transistor: Investigates FinFET technology, which allows for greater density and power efficiency in chips.


11: Moore's law: Examines Moore’s Law and its impact on the continual evolution of semiconductor technology.


12: Multigate device: Explains the design and advantages of multigate transistors, pivotal for improving performance.


13: QFET: A look into the quantum fieldeffect transistor, a promising breakthrough in nanoelectronics.


14: 2 nm process: Discusses the latest advancements in semiconductor fabrication at the 2 nm process node.


15: MOSFET: Details the key role of MetalOxideSemiconductor FieldEffect Transistors in modern electronics.


16: 1 nm process: Explores the challenges and potential of shrinking transistor sizes to the 1 nm scale.


17: Nanoelectronics: Provides a comprehensive view of nanoelectronics, highlighting its transformative impact on technology.


18: 5 nm process: Analyzes the advancements and breakthroughs that enable the fabrication of devices at the 5 nm scale.


19: Transistor: Examines the evolution and importance of the transistor as the cornerstone of modern electronics.


20: 14 nm process: Focuses on the 14 nm semiconductor process, emphasizing its role in improving chip performance.


21: Semiconductor device: Provides an overview of semiconductor devices and their integration into nanoelectronic systems.

About the author

Fouad Sabry is the former Regional Head of Business Development for Applications at HP. Fouad has received his B.Sc. of Computer Systems and Automatic Control in 1996, dual master’s degrees from University of Melbourne (UoM) in Australia, Master of Business Administration (MBA) in 2008, and Master of Management in Information Technology (MMIT) in 2010. Fouad has more than 30 years of experience in Information Technology and Telecommunications fields, working in local, regional, and international companies, such as Vodafone and IBM. Fouad joined HP in 2013 and helped develop the business in tens of markets. Currently, Fouad is an entrepreneur, author, futurist, and founder of One Billion Knowledge (1BK) Initiative.
